Skip to main content

Light's Vapoursynth Functions.

Project description

lvsfunc

PyPI - Python Version PyPI GitHub commits since tagged version PyPI - License Discord downloads

[!CAUTION] This package is intended to be a sort of testing grounds for functions I write. As such, you should NEVER depend on this package, and instead wait for the useful functions to get adopted into other JET packages.

If you're testing new functionality that may be ported over to a JET package in the future, please make sure to install the latest version on git.


A collection of VapourSynth functions and wrappers written and/or modified by LightArrowsEXE. Full information on how every function/wrapper works, as well as a list of dependencies and links, can be found in the docstrings of each function/wrapper. For further support, drop by #dev in the JET Discord server.

How to install

If you have the old lvsfunc.py module, remove that from your system first.

Install lvsfunc with the following command:

$ pip3 install lvsfunc --no-cache-dir -U

Or if you want the latest git version, install it with this command:

$ pip3 install git+https://github.com/Irrational-Encoding-Wizardry/lvsfunc.git --no-cache-dir -U

Usage

After installation, functions can be loaded and used as follows:

import lvsfunc as lvf

aa = lvf.deblock.autodb_dpir(...)
comp = lvf.comparison.compare(...)
...

Disclaimer

Anything MAY change at any time. The public API SHOULD NOT be considered stable.

Many functions in this package are considered EXPERIMENTAL, and are likely to require either full testing, or may be moved to a different Jaded Encoding Thaumaturgy package after some time.

If you use lvsfunc in any of your projects, please consider hardcoding a version requirement.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

lvsfunc-0.9.0.tar.gz (6.2 MB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

lvsfunc-0.9.0-py3-none-any.whl (6.2 MB view details)

Uploaded Python 3

File details

Details for the file lvsfunc-0.9.0.tar.gz.

File metadata

  • Download URL: lvsfunc-0.9.0.tar.gz
  • Upload date:
  • Size: 6.2 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for lvsfunc-0.9.0.tar.gz
Algorithm Hash digest
SHA256 b2f8b424e58c3c1d5e0db3a9d57518b4347977c1c7f0545173167d68fe23da8e
MD5 6bce15487c1ff2ec924ce51edc9c5b3d
BLAKE2b-256 74173b03550b6288b28a0b09119d07eb93eb1599f224a05dc4a9134485943729

See more details on using hashes here.

Provenance

The following attestation bundles were made for lvsfunc-0.9.0.tar.gz:

Publisher: pypipublish.yml on Jaded-Encoding-Thaumaturgy/lvsfunc

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

File details

Details for the file lvsfunc-0.9.0-py3-none-any.whl.

File metadata

  • Download URL: lvsfunc-0.9.0-py3-none-any.whl
  • Upload date:
  • Size: 6.2 MB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/6.1.0 CPython/3.13.7

File hashes

Hashes for lvsfunc-0.9.0-py3-none-any.whl
Algorithm Hash digest
SHA256 1a77d1b786143449b0aece63eea5856d5fcdf5ede1d1f803a13a6f0a397351ca
MD5 a41021bd5f1e8c73147f89284ada8910
BLAKE2b-256 b77585ce51de1d08fd9a37127ae409b7573d37e37d5bad6d5ebfdd0eb5df3857

See more details on using hashes here.

Provenance

The following attestation bundles were made for lvsfunc-0.9.0-py3-none-any.whl:

Publisher: pypipublish.yml on Jaded-Encoding-Thaumaturgy/lvsfunc

Attestations: Values shown here reflect the state when the release was signed and may no longer be current.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page